
在使用TP(ThinkPHP)框架开发项目时,经常会遇到需要升级到最新版本或者回退到旧版本的情况。那么,如何快速下载最新版本的TP,又如何在需要时快速回滚到之前的版本呢?下面我们就来简单介绍一下。
首先,下载最新版本的TP其实并不难。你可以去TP的官方网站或者GitHub仓库查找最新的发布版本。通常,官网会提供下载链接,也可以通过Composer进行安装。如果你是用 Composer 管理项目的,只需要在命令行中输入 `composer create-project topthink/think`,就能自动下载并安装最新版的TP。
不过,有时候新版本可能会带来一些不兼容的问题,这时候就需要回滚到之前的版本了。比如,你发现某个功能在新版中出错了,或者项目依赖的某些插件无法适配新版本。这时候,你就需要知道如何快速回退。
要回滚版本,可以使用 Composer 的版本指定功能。比如,你想回退到 5.1.38 版本,可以在 `composer.json` 文件中修改 `"topthink/think": "5.1.38"`,然后运行 `composer update topthink/think` 命令,这样就会自动更新到指定版本。
另外,如果你是手动下载的TP源码,也可以直接替换文件夹中的内容,但这种方法比较麻烦,容易出错。相比之下,使用 Composer 管理版本更加安全和方便。
总的来说,掌握好TP的版本管理方法,不仅能帮助你及时获取新功能,还能在出现问题时迅速恢复到稳定版本。无论是升级还是回滚,只要按照正确的步骤操作,就不用担心出错。希望这篇简单的指南能帮你在使用TP时更得心应手!